summaryrefslogtreecommitdiff
path: root/win
diff options
context:
space:
mode:
authorunknown <reggie@big_geek.>2006-02-08 23:57:30 -0600
committerunknown <reggie@big_geek.>2006-02-08 23:57:30 -0600
commit63f544961a37aa32e0caa193e34a135083fddd6b (patch)
treea7382e0e63d22770cd46d80dbda2924543635df7 /win
parent033b29eee0cad528c890cfa53246f6d7f04b5189 (diff)
downloadmariadb-git-63f544961a37aa32e0caa193e34a135083fddd6b.tar.gz
added cmake file for instance manager
win/cmakefiles/im: New BitKeeper file ``win/cmakefiles/im''
Diffstat (limited to 'win')
-rw-r--r--win/cmakefiles/base2
-rw-r--r--win/cmakefiles/deploy.bat2
-rw-r--r--win/cmakefiles/im16
3 files changed, 18 insertions, 2 deletions
diff --git a/win/cmakefiles/base b/win/cmakefiles/base
index f8ac9969a26..4430ac0ec46 100644
--- a/win/cmakefiles/base
+++ b/win/cmakefiles/base
@@ -32,4 +32,4 @@ ENDIF(CMAKE_GENERATOR MATCHES "Visual Studio 7" OR CMAKE_GENERATOR MATCHES "Visu
ADD_DEFINITIONS("-D_WINDOWS -D__WIN__")
SUBDIRS(vio dbug strings regex mysys extra zlib storage/innobase storage/heap storage/myisam storage/myisammrg
- extra/yassl extra/yassl/taocrypt client sql)
+ extra/yassl extra/yassl/taocrypt client sql server-tools/instance-manager)
diff --git a/win/cmakefiles/deploy.bat b/win/cmakefiles/deploy.bat
index 52a921a7188..cb55b8cdb12 100644
--- a/win/cmakefiles/deploy.bat
+++ b/win/cmakefiles/deploy.bat
@@ -16,4 +16,4 @@ copy heap ..\..\storage\heap\cmakelists.txt
copy innobase ..\..\storage\innobase\cmakelists.txt
copy myisam ..\..\storage\myisam\cmakelists.txt
copy myisammrg ..\..\storage\myisammrg\cmakelists.txt
-
+copy im ..\..\server-tools\instance-manager\cmakelists.txt
diff --git a/win/cmakefiles/im b/win/cmakefiles/im
new file mode 100644
index 00000000000..32f243b43d9
--- /dev/null
+++ b/win/cmakefiles/im
@@ -0,0 +1,16 @@
+SET(CMAKE_CXX_FLAGS_DEBUG "${CMAKE_CXX_FLAGS_DEBUG} -DSAFEMALLOC -DSAFE_MUTEX")
+SET(CMAKE_C_FLAGS_DEBUG "${CMAKE_C_FLAGS_DEBUG} -DSAFEMALLOC -DSAFE_MUTEX")
+
+ADD_DEFINITIONS(-DMYSQL_SERVER -DMYSQL_INSTANCE_MANAGER)
+INCLUDE_DIRECTORIES(${PROJECT_SOURCE_DIR}/include ${PROJECT_SOURCE_DIR}/sql)
+
+ADD_EXECUTABLE(mysqlmanager buffer.cc command.cc commands.cc guardian.cc instance.cc instance_map.cc
+ instance_options.cc listener.cc log.cc manager.cc messages.cc mysql_connection.cc
+ mysqlmanager.cc options.cc parse.cc parse_output.cc priv.cc protocol.cc
+ thread_registry.cc user_map.cc imservice.cpp windowsservice.cpp
+ ../../sql/net_serv.cc ../../sql-common/pack.c ../../sql/password.c
+ ../../sql/sql_state.c ../../sql-common/client.c ../../libmysql/get_password.c
+ ../../libmysql/errmsg.c)
+
+ADD_DEPENDENCIES(mysqlmanager GenError)
+TARGET_LINK_LIBRARIES(mysqlmanager dbug mysys strings taocrypt vio yassl zlib wsock32)